Montana Asian Alone Male or Men Population By County in 2013

Updated on July 3, 2025.

Based on the US Census Vintage data estimates, in 2013, the Asian Alone male population in Montana was 3,330 and represented 0.65% of the total Montana male population (509,669).

Among Montana counties, Missoula County had the highest Asian Alone male population (695), followed by Gallatin County (665), and Yellowstone County (358).
